The optical design involves a zoom optical system, specifically involving a telescopic objective lens system with a wide range of zooming without mechanical motion, which is used to solve the shortcomings of existing zoom telescopic objective lens systems that either require multiple liquid lens combinations for focusing, or need to change the mechanical distance between lens components for focusing. The telescopic objective lens system with a wide range of zooming without mechanical motion includes a double-liquid lens, a fixed-focus telescopic objective, focal surface photosensitive element, and electronic control device. The optical design adjusts the curvature of the middle interface of the dual liquid lens through an electronic control device, and changes the optical focal power of the double liquid lens to achieve high-efficiency and large-range focusing of the telescopic objective lens system.
